On his 80th birthday, MVP Group chairman Manny V. Pangilinan traveled to Gapan, Nueva Ecija, for the MTerra Solar project — described by Philstar Biz as the world's largest integrated solar and battery energy storage facility.

Pangilinan expressed his belief that the project will bring not only clean energy but also transformative impact for many Filipinos. The visit underscored his continued focus on nation-building through infrastructure and renewable energy.

The MTerra Solar facility is expected to significantly boost the country's renewable energy capacity, aligning with broader efforts to transition to sustainable power sources. Pangilinan's commitment to the project reflects his long-standing emphasis on national development over personal milestones.
